Step-by-step explanation:
To determine which expressions result in a sum of 6, we can simply evaluate each expression and see if the result is 6.
Checking each expression:
- A. 8 + 2: This equals 10, not 6. So, it does not result in a sum of 6.
- B. (-4) + (-2): This equals -6, not 6. So, it does not result in a sum of 6.
- C. (-3) + 9: This equals 6, which is the desired sum of 6. So, it does result in a sum of 6.
- D. 7 + (-1): This equals 6, which is the desired sum of 6. So, it does result in a sum of 6.
Therefore, the expressions that result in a sum of 6 are C. (-3) + 9 and D. 7 + (-1).
